> The Cygwin setup program is used both to initially install Cygwin and to
> update its components.  Running setup to add packages is the recommended
> way of upgrading Cygwin.  Therefore, the instructions that told you to
> find the package that contains the needed file and use setup to install
> that were correct.  To find out which Cygwin package contains the needed
> file, use the package search page at <http://cygwin.com/packages/>.
